This is the moment a brave disabled man fell to the floor to save his pug from a pack of vicious stray dogs who tried to attack him.
Aleksander Livanov, of Ulyanovsk, Russia, threw himself out of his wheelchair to the defence of his pet pug, Buckie, after they were travelling along the pavement next to a nearby block of flats.
The wheelchair basketball player was approached by three large dogs and can be seen rotating in his wheelchair to face the danger and protect his canine.
